Employers failing to protect pregnant women at work
The following has been supplied by the TUC: The Equal Opportunities Commission recently found that the majority of employers failed to undertake the legally required risk assessments to protect new or expectant mothers at work. Workers Memorial Day 2015
Every year more people are killed at work than in wars. Most don't die of mystery ailments, or in tragic "accidents". They die because an employer decided their safety just wasn't that important a priority. Workers’ Memorial Day (WMD) commemorates those workers. PCS wins delay to end of check off – circular for All Members
PCS has lodged papers with the High Court seeking a declaration that PCS members in the DWP have a legal contractual right to pay their union subs by check off. In response the DWP has agreed to delay the end of check off by one month until the end of April. Read more here.
